I agree. It will depend and be different for each dog. Usually what I do (if I don't really know a starting point) is start by feeding on the low side of what the bag recommends. Then I either go up or down depending on the body condition of my dog.

I agree re: the low side of the bag's recommendations. I've found that the recs on the bag are on the high side and often geared toward performance/working dogs. I'd start with maybe even going below the recs on the bag in the beginning so you don't overfeed (and end up with a diarrhea). My dog will show weight changes within about a week.
Also, a slow transition is preferred. 1 week, at a minimum...2 weeks if possible.
